Anton Kolesov is a software engineering manager with 14 years of experience specializing in processor toolchains, RTL validation, and debugger development for cutting-edge embedded architectures. He has led teams at Synopsys and Syntacore, delivering LLDB/VS Code debugger integrations, SystemVerilog generators, and test generators for RISC-V while aligning software releases tightly with hardware design and verification. Anton combines deep hardware-oriented technical expertise—using debugger insight to validate RTL and simulators—with strong process discipline to create auditable, improvable workflows across CI/CD, build systems, and IDE extensions. Comfortable switching between hands-on coding (Python, Bash, TCL, Eclipse/VS Code plugins) and managerial responsibilities, he’s known for tackling diverse tasks from kernel and RTL bug hunts to documentation and release orchestration. Based in Saint Petersburg, he pairs an MS in Computer Science with a persistent appetite for mastering microarchitecture details that benefit projects beyond their immediate scope.
